During the 6th annual 'Climb 4 the Fallen' 9/11 Memorial Stair Climb, over 150 firefighters climbed a 17-story building, seven times, in full gear. 

To have participated in the event firefighters, police officers and EMT's paid $40. One hundred percent of the proceeds benefiting fallen firefighters and the 'Climb 4 the Fallen' group. 

Former FDNY firefighter, Dan Rowan, attended the event. He was part of the first rescue crews at the World Trade Center on 9/11. 

"When you have a team of 15 that go in and 10 don't make it out. I've been to jobs before but never where I'm actually assisting my own where they don't come home to their family." 

In their memory, hundreds of firefighters climbed the 17-story building to honor the lives of the 343 New York firefighters who died in 2001.
